HU14 3AU is a sought-after residential area on Triangle Drive, 0.8km from North Ferriby in North Ferriby. Administratively it sits within South Hunsley ward and the Haltemprice and Howden constituency.

For families considering a move, HU14 3AU represents a family-oriented neighbourhood with a mix of housing types. Outside of residential hours, includes some mining and quarrying and other industrial activity. At 41 years average, expect a well-rounded neighbourhood — a blend of established families, working professionals, and longer-term owner-occupiers. 58% of properties are owner-occupied — a strong indicator of neighbourhood stability and long-term community investment.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 6 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£218k. The area ranks among the least deprived 20% in England — a strong signal of community wellbeing, good schools, and low crime.

Census 2021 statistics for HU14 3AU are sourced from Output Area E00066048 (shared with 5 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
